Output c6836df854ea8ae4a0cd083eaf1c43778f48aa0c4e23c5a01e2d808b4a86830d:5

value
359683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f868b9c495b417d60f846160640babd46f571e91 OP_EQUAL
address
3QLUxapGnEPZzcdK8f4mWPCZYwCQZqGnJB
transaction
c6836df854ea8ae4a0cd083eaf1c43778f48aa0c4e23c5a01e2d808b4a86830d
spent
true